the Fortune 500 (and ever growing). As a Software Engineer II on
our team, you will face the exciting challenge of building and
managing the foundational infrastructure that drives detection for
our inbound email security product. This infrastructure needs to be
scalable, extensible, and user-friendly. You will collaborate
closely with ML Engineers, Data Scientists, and fellow Software
Engineers to minimize the risk and impact of efficacy degradation
caused by uncontrollable factors. Your efforts will ensure our
inbound email security product is fault-tolerant and resilient
against outages. Your contributions will directly influence the
success of our Email Security product and Abnormal as a whole. What
you will do • Standardize overall message detection flow and
decisioning logic and allow our infrastructure to scale with an
increasing number of customers, messages, signals, and detectors •
Build tooling and infrastructure that will enable engineers to push
changes confidently and safely • Develop tools and mechanisms that
provide insight into detection efficacy and generate actionable
steps to maintain high performance • Guarantee seamless integration
with other Abnormal products (e.g., Abuse Mailbox), and present
detection outputs through a standardized interface for use by other
Abnormal solutions. • Write code with testability, readability,
edge cases, and errors in mind biasing towards simple iterative
solutions • Write and review technical design documents •
Participate in Sprint planning, code reviews, standups, and other
aspects of the software development life cycle Must Haves • 2 years
experience designing and building software applications •
Experience with large scale systems with an emphasis on data
intensive applications that require high availability, throughput,
and low latency • Experience with SQL and NoSQL databases such as
PostgreSQL, DynamoDB, Redis, etc… • Experience debugging using log
analytic tools, metrics, and other signals • Proven experience
translating business requirements into software requirements and
delivering high quality implementations • Strong ability to
independently solve complex problems • Ability to work effectively
with cross-functional teams • BS degree in Computer Science,
Software Engineering, Information Systems or other related
engineering field Nice to Have • Experience with Go and Python •
Experience in the cybersecurity industry, financial fraud,
application security, or related industries • Experience with big
data, statistics, and Machine Learning • Experience with Airflow,
Kubernetes, Kafka, Spark, Pandas • Experience with algorithms and
optimization
